As far as legalities go here in MO, I contacted the MO Highway Patrol and here's what he said in a nutshell. Have a title for BOTH rigs, after it's built I would then need to drive it to the HP headquaters and have them inspect it. Assuming all goes well there, they woud then issue me one title (assuming the PU cab one) and then the other title would be scraped or whatever they do with that to take it out of the system.

Now if you do what you plan to do it could get sticky if you yourself change out either the VIN plates on the doors or dash. If you want it to be legit incase of future sale or you plan to rob a bank, check into it with your HP or DMV. Yes the rear body mounts will need to be moved, not sure on the bed. if youre gonna end up swapping cabs the extra cab went onto the 4runner frame for me with minimal fuss. the first and second body mounts(from the front) need 2" bodylift pucks. the third needs to be moved as it doesnt line up at all and the fourth(rear) needs no puck, but the "bucket(lip)" that the bodymount sits on needs to be shaved off....i moved the 4runner gas tank to the far rear under the flatbed, i imagine that may have issues with clearance as well...

this was on a 90 cab/ 87 frame...hope it helps:D
